How to measure inseam for running shorts: step-by-step tips that align with standardized methods and practical wear tests.
Accurate inseam measurement reduces guesswork and returns. Start by laying the shorts flat, then measure from the crotch seam to the hem along the inseam line. Compare with your own preferred shorts to establish a baseline. When trying on new models, wear the same running shoes and test with a full range of motion. This measurement method aligns with standardized approaches and practical wear tests often used in quality-control reviews.
- Use a flexible tape measure for accuracy and read at the inside leg edge.
- Compare your measurement with the inseam length guide for men's athletic shorts or inseam length guide for women's athletic shorts on product pages.
- If you’re between sizes, consider the stretch rating and intended use (speed work vs. easy runs) to decide whether to size up or down.

A: To measure inseam, lay the shorts flat, measure from the crotch seam to the hem along the inside leg, and compare with your favorite pair; use the inseam guide for men or women to choose the right length for your height and activity.
Q: Are recycled-material shorts as durable as non-recycled options? A: Durability varies by blend and construction, but many recycled-material shorts use robust polyester blends with flatlock stitching and reinforced seams to maintain abrasion resistance and longevity under regular training.
Q: What inseam length is best for men's vs women's athletic shorts? A: Best inseam depends on height, leg length, and activity; typically, men\u2019s athletic shorts range from 7\u20139 inches and women\u2019s from 5\u20138 inches, with inseam guides helping you pick a precise fit for mobility.
Q: Do anti-chafe seams really reduce chafing during long runs? A: Yes\u2014anti-chafe seams (often with flatlock stitching) minimize seam irritation, especially during long runs and high-output workouts, improving comfort and reducing hotspots.
